Amish Peanut Butter Cream Pie

Decadent Amish Peanut Butter Cream Pie You'll Crave Forever

This no-bake Amish Peanut Butter Cream Pie combines rich flavors and creamy texture, perfect for peanut butter lovers.
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 12 minutes
Chilling Time 2 hours
Total Time 2 hours 32 minutes
Servings: 8 slices
Course: Desserts
Cuisine: American
Calories: 350

Ingredients
  

For the Filling
  • 1 cup Creamy Peanut Butter Use a smooth variety for best results.
  • 1 package Instant Vanilla Pudding Mix No substitutions recommended.
  • 2 cups Whole Milk Preferred for richness.
  • 2 cups Whipped Cream Can use store-bought or homemade.
For the Crumble
  • ½ cup Crunchy Peanut Butter Can be substituted with smooth peanut butter.
  • ¼ cup Powdered Sugar No substitutions required.
For the Pie Crust
  • 1 crust Pie Crust Homemade or store-bought; graham cracker can be substituted.

Equipment

  • mixing bowl
  • Whisk or electric mixer
  • spatula
  • Pie dish

Method
 

Instructions
  1. Prepare your pie crust—bake homemade at 350°F for 10-12 minutes until golden brown or follow store-bought instructions. Cool on wire rack.
  2. In a mixing bowl, combine creamy peanut butter, instant vanilla pudding mix, and whole milk. Blend until smooth, about 2-3 minutes.
  3. Fold in whipped cream gently with a spatula to keep the mixture light and fluffy.
  4. In a small bowl, mix crunchy peanut butter with powdered sugar until crumbly. Set aside half for topping later.
  5. Layer half of the peanut butter crumble in the cooled pie crust, then pour the peanut butter filling over it. Top with remaining crumble.
  6. Cover with plastic wrap and chill in the fridge for at least 2 hours before serving.

Notes

Chill the pie for at least 2 hours for optimal texture. Use high-quality ingredients for the best flavor, and avoid overmixing whipped cream.
